Brandon Hagel Pathway: A Journey Fueled by Passion, Hard Work, and Grit

From his early days with the Fort Saskatchewan Rangers to becoming a top talent representing Canada on the world stage, Brandon Hagel’s journey through hockey has been defined by a relentless work ethic, competitive drive, and the desire to win.

“Brandon was a talented athlete who was always working to improve. What set Brandon apart from his peers was his passion for the game and his competitive drive as he had a motor that was always running at maximum. You see that motor still running strong at the NHL level and it is a fundamental component of his professional success.”
— Lee Zalasky, Fort Saskatchewan Rangers U16 AAA and Team Northeast, Alberta Cup

Highlights:

  • 2013 Alberta Cup Champion
  • 2014 U16 AAA Team MVP
  • Red Deer Rebels franchise record for assists (189) & 3rd all-time in franchise points (309)
  • 2025 4 Nations Face-Off Championship with Team Canada

“Brandon is the type of player everyone wants to play with but not against. He is the model for hard work … a championship-minded athlete.”
— Coach Struch, Current Red Deer Rebels Coach
